Character Strengths and Life Skills

Teaching kids character strengths and life skills is one of the most important jobs of parents, caregivers, and teachers. Hundreds of times a day, often without realizing it, we seize on moments to reinforce strengths such as humility, integrity, perseverance, and teamwork. Increasingly, the launchpad for these lessons is media. Learn more about character strengths, tips for using media to bolster them, and recommendations for media the whole family can learn from and share.
